Kubernetes中储存完成的吊舱记录有多久?
问题描述:
我正在尝试Kubernetes 1.5.2中的CronJob
资源(apiVersion: batch/v2alpha1
)类型,并注意到它创建了许多状态为“已完成”的窗格。我也注意到,我能够查看所有完成的豆荚的日志。这让我担心这些日志会不断累积,占用磁盘空间。那些豆荚是否被垃圾收集?Kubernetes中储存完成的吊舱记录有多久?
答
阅读文档,它看起来像这样通过历史极限(.spec.successfulJobsHistoryLimit
和.spec.failedJobsHistoryLimit
)每的cronjob配置的,但它只是提供Kubernetes> V1.6:https://kubernetes.io/docs/concepts/workloads/controllers/cron-jobs/#jobs-history-limits